- Problem: Edward, the author of this test, had to escape from prison to work in the grading roomtoday. He stopped to rest at a place 1,875 feet from the prison and was spotted by a guard with a crossbow.
The guard fired an arrow with an initial velocity of 100 ft/s. At the same time, Edward started running
2 2
away with an acceleration of 1 ft/ s . Assuming that air resistance causes the arrow to decelerate at 1 ft/ sand that it does hit Edward, how fast was the arrow moving at the moment of impact (in ft/s)?
1 2
Solution: We use the formula for distance, d = at + vt + d . Then after t seconds, Edward is at
1 2 1 220
location 1875 + (1)( t ) from the prison. After t seconds, the arrow is at location ( − 1)( t ) + 100 t from the
2 2
prison. When the arrow hits Edward, both objects are at the same distance away from the tower. Hence
1 1
2 2 2
1875 + (1)( t ) = ( − 1)( t ) + 100 t . Solving for t yields t − 100 t + 1875 = 0 ⇒ t = 25 or t = 75. Then it
2 2
must be t = 25, because after the arrow hits Edward, he will stop running.
After 25 seconds, the arrow is moving at a velocity of 100-25(1) = 75 ft/s .
